Thomas Gates June 6, 1942- April 4, 2024
BURNSVILLE, NC - Thomas Dean Gates, 81, passed away peacefully at his home on Thursday, April 4, 2024. A resident of Burnsville, NC since 2009, he previously lived and worked in Charlotte. He was born in Surgoinsville, TN on June 6, 1942, and was preceded in death by his parents, Thomas George Gates and Thelma Harrell Gates.
Dean is survived by his wife of 49 years, Sandra Gates; daughter Tina Gates Brooks (Ron) of Charlotte; along with many extended family members and friends.
After graduating from Dobyns-Bennett High School in Kingsport, he attended Mount Union College in Alliance, Ohio where he was a member of Sigma Alpha Epsilon fraternity. After college, he joined the US Airforce where he served until 1967.
In Charlotte, Dean worked in sales, in real estate, and founded a construction company. He served as a member of the Charlotte-Mecklenburg Planning Commission and worked with the Mecklenburg Historical Association. After moving to Burnsville, he was asked to revive the town's Planning Board to help prepare for future growth. He served as chair of that board until 2017 and volunteered in numerous other civic endeavors.
